Secret Machines, one of the great unheralded bands of the packed mid-noughties rock scene, have announced plans to give their 2006 second album Ten Silver Drops another run.

Pre-orders for the expanded vinyl reissue are open until on October 9th, with a b-sides and rarities bonus album entitled Allaire also included from which their cover of Gillian Welch’s Everything Is Free has been shared online. “Ten Silver Drops is a very special album for me,” drummer Josh Garza states.




“I feel it was a great time for the band and recording at Allaire Studios was quite the experience. The songs are strong and our sense of experimentation comes through on the whole album. We were always trying to ‘push the envelope’ in terms of song structure and overall sonics.

“On one hand we were being influenced by our love for Eno and all things experimental, on the other hand was our love for The Beatles.”
